 Abstract

The aim of the study was to examine the relationship between socio-economic status and risk-taking ability of college female students, those who were studying in various colleges of Chandigarh. To achieve the aim of the study six hundred (N=600) female students (120 students from each stream) were selected randomly from different colleges i.e., P.G.G.C., Sector-11 Chandigarh, P.G.G.C., Sector-42 Chandigarh, PGGC, Sector-46 Chandigarh, S.G.G.S. College, Chandigarh and G.G.D.S.D. College, Chandigarh. The age of the subjects was ranged between 18-22 years. The selected subjects were from five different streams i.e., B.A., B. Com, B.Sc. Medical, B.Sc. Non-Medical and B.C.A. The analysis of the data was done by using Product Moment Correlation. The results of the study revealed that significant positive relationship between Socio Economic Status and Risk-Taking Ability (r= 0.124) in case of total samples. This relationship was found to be significant as the corresponding p-value (=0.002) was less than 0.01 level of significance. Significant positive correlation was found between socio-economic status and risk-taking ability in B. Com and B.C.A streams. On the other hand, non-significant correlation was observed between socio-economic status and risk-taking ability in case of B.A., B. Sc non-medical and B. Sc medical streams.

 Abstract

The purpose of this study was to establish the reliability and validity of Tamil version of the Early Adolescent Temperament Questionnaire-Revised (EATQ-R) Parent Report. The original version of the Early Adolescent Temperament Questionnaire-Revised Parent Report which has got 62 questions was translated into Tamil through forward and backward translation. This questionnaire was then sent to experts and their reviews were used to establish the content validity. The Tamil version of (EATQ-R) Parent Report was then administered to parents of adolescents of age 9 to 15. The data collected was used to establish its internal consistency. The internal consistency reliability was determined using Cronbach's alpha. The value ranged from 0.45 to 0.88 with eight out of ten items having a value more than 0.60 showing an acceptable internal consistency. The content validity was established by taking the reviews of experts. It was quantified using content validity index (CVI). Its value was 0.822 indicating a good content validity. The Tamil version of Early Adolescent Temperament Questionnaire- Revised (EATQ-R) Parent Report has acceptable internal consistency and good content validity.

 Abstract

This paper presents an enhanced approach for detecting and assessing the severity of COVID-19 from chest X-ray (CXR) images using a modified VGG16 architecture integrated with an attention mechanism. The attention layer, placed strategically after the Conv4_3 layer, enables the network to focus on critical regions, improving sensitivity and specificity. The model was trained on a combined dataset, achieving an accuracy of 94% and a Root Mean Square Error (RMSE) of 0.95 for severity prediction. These results highlight the model's superior performance in distinguishing between COVID-19 infected and normal cases and in providing accurate severity assessments. Comparative analyses demonstrate the model's efficacy over other retrained models, ensuring minimal false positives and accurate COVID-19 detection. This modified VGG16 model represents a significant advancement in medical image analysis, offering a reliable tool for real-time clinical applications in diagnosing and managing COVID-19.

 Abstract

This agricultural project leverages advanced sensor nodes, including BME280 and soil moisture sensors, to revolutionize farming practices. Integration of LoRa technology establishes a robust communication backbone for real-time data transmission. The BME280 sensor provides essential weather data, while soil moisture sensors optimize irrigation. The LoRa-enabled system, with a centralized hub, ensures efficient data collection and management. Remote monitoring through a web application empowers farmers, and the ESP8266 enhances connectivity for remote data storage. The incorporation of a weather API enhances environmental data accuracy, offering a holistic approach to precision agriculture.
